Three Years of Growth & Progress in Malaysia
Since the brand’s reintroduction to the Malaysian market in 2023 with the introduction of the Omoda 5 and Tiggo 8 Pro, Chery has undertaken a focused and progressive expansion strategy that has reshaped its presence in the local automotive landscape.

Now, Chery’s product lineup in Malaysia goes beyond pure combustion-powered models, as the automaker introduced two new PHEV models last year, both using the brand’s proprietary CSH powertrain technology.
According to Chery, this evolution reflects the brand’s transformation from a traditional ICE-focused automaker into a multi-energy mobility provider aligned with future-forward, sustainable transportation solutions.
